CHAPTER 3
MAINTENANCE INSTRUCTIONS
Section I. LUBRICATION INSTRUCTIONS
ENGINE CRANKCASE
Figure 3-1. Engine Crankcase and Dipstick
Check the crankcase oil level daily.
a.
Unscrew the plug dipstick and remove it from the crankcase.
b.
Wipe off the dipstick and return it to the crankcase. DO NOT screw it back into the crankcase.
c.
Remove the dipstick again and check the oil level. The level must be kept near the full (F) mark on the dipstick.
CAUTION
DO NOT overfill. The oil level must never be higher than the full (F) mark on the dipstick.
d.
If the oil level is slightly above or below the low (L) mark, add oil to the crankcase through the dipstick hole. Use
OE/HDO 30 detergent oil MIL-L-2104C.
e.
Return the plug-dipstick to the hole and screw it down securely.
